Output 508a449be0092fa9168f54c838673ada2590548b94292f17f0babcaa751a0f4e:2

value
3095000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b669bcd6bd88d66b7091b934a4aece4c75942cfb OP_EQUAL
address
3JKXaEjxwyCTgK5uh7aT3rvue8CmCX3noV
transaction
508a449be0092fa9168f54c838673ada2590548b94292f17f0babcaa751a0f4e